Jürgen Jimmy Imholt faced a significant challenge when he aimed to purchase the optical store where he had worked for years. After climbing the ranks to store manager, he was presented with the opportunity to take over the business when his boss decided to withdraw. However, to make this commitment, Jimmy needed to secure a loan, which proved to be a complex process. He dedicated over two months to meticulously preparing his loan application, conducting extensive research, and ensuring the feasibility of his business plan.
Ultimately, his efforts paid off when the first bank he approached accepted his loan request. This loan was facilitated through the Investment Plan for Europe, specifically an EU-guaranteed loan provided by the German KfW Banking Group and backed by the European Investment Fund (EIF). With this financial support, Jimmy successfully purchased the shop, allowing him to prove his independence and capability in running his own business.
Since securing the loan, Jimmy's optical store, Küstenoptik, has been making steady progress, and he now looks to the future with increased confidence. The tailored solution of an EU-backed loan not only enabled him to achieve his entrepreneurial dream but also positioned his business for growth in the competitive optical retail market.
